Variable Costs, Contribution Margin, Contribution Margin Ratio

Super-Tees Company plans to sell 18,000 T-shirts at $21 each in the coming year. Product costs include:

Direct materials per T-shirt

$7.35

Direct labor per T-shirt

$1.47

Variable overhead per T-shirt

$0.63

Total fixed factory overhead

$45,000

Variable selling expense is the redemption of a coupon, which averages $1.05 per T-shirt; fixed selling and administrative expenses total $17,000.
